.Contact_container__RDvSU{max-width:800px;margin:0 auto;padding:2rem;min-height:100vh}.Contact_header__XlPr3{text-align:center;margin-bottom:3rem}.Contact_title__imTvg{display:flex;align-items:center;justify-content:center;font-size:2.5rem;font-weight:700;margin-bottom:1rem;color:hsl(var(--foreground))}.Contact_description__CSqAy{font-size:1.1rem;color:hsl(var(--muted-foreground));max-width:600px;margin:0 auto;line-height:1.6}.Contact_contactSection__xD_HJ{display:flex;flex-direction:column;gap:2rem}.Contact_contactGroup__z9zDS{background:hsl(var(--card));border:1px solid hsl(var(--border));border-radius:.75rem;padding:1.5rem;box-shadow:0 4px 6px -1px rgba(0,0,0,.1)}.Contact_contactTitle__97LqC{font-size:1.25rem;font-weight:600;margin-bottom:1rem;color:hsl(var(--foreground));border-bottom:2px solid hsl(var(--primary));padding-bottom:.25rem}.Contact_contactInfo__vpFd_{display:flex;flex-direction:column;gap:.5rem}.Contact_contactItem__abYBH{display:flex;align-items:center;padding:.25rem 0}.Contact_contactLabel__guJAN{font-weight:500;color:hsl(var(--foreground));min-width:70px;margin-right:.75rem}.Contact_contactValue__vutjB{color:hsl(var(--foreground))}.Contact_contactLink__NChU6{color:hsl(var(--primary));text-decoration:none;transition:color .2s ease}.Contact_contactLink__NChU6:hover{color:hsl(var(--primary)/.8);text-decoration:underline}.Contact_additionalInfo__xmNfF{background:hsl(var(--muted)/.3);border-radius:.75rem;padding:1.5rem;margin-top:1rem}.Contact_infoTitle__L8fCg{font-size:1.1rem;font-weight:600;margin-bottom:.75rem;color:hsl(var(--foreground))}.Contact_infoText__hz5as{color:hsl(var(--muted-foreground));line-height:1.5;margin-bottom:1rem;font-size:.95rem}.Contact_infoText__hz5as:last-child{margin-bottom:0}@media (max-width:768px){.Contact_container__RDvSU{padding:1rem}.Contact_title__imTvg{font-size:2rem;flex-direction:column;gap:.5rem}.Contact_contactGroup__z9zDS{padding:1.5rem}.Contact_contactItem__abYBH{flex-direction:column;align-items:flex-start;gap:.5rem}.Contact_contactLabel__guJAN{min-width:auto;margin-right:0}}